Saint Saens named this movement "People with Long ears."

Was he referring to those whom he could cheer?

No, my friend, he was not doing so;

The people were "asses" (the donkey kind), whose intelligence he thought low.

He was referring to the critics,

Who make many musicians mad.

When they say this performance or that composition is bad.

Yet, often the critics know not of what they talk.

They're just selling papers on their block.
